GSA Schedule, also referred to as Multiple Award Schedule (MAS) and Federal Supply Schedule, is a long-term governmentwide contract with commercial firms providing federal, state, and local government buyers access to more than 11 million commercial supplies (products) and services at volume discount pricing.
